Bluetooth Controlled Home Automation System EngineersGarage

At first, we need to install the app on our smartphone, which is easily available in the play store. This app receives our Voice command and sends it to the Bluetooth module wirelessly. The Arduino decodes this command from the Bluetooth module. Then Arduino sends a command to the Relays to control the home appliances.

In this project, Arduino is used for controlling whole the process. Here we have used GSM wireless communication for controlling home appliances. We send some commands like "#A.light on*", "#A.light off*" and so on for controlling AC home appliances. After receiving given commands by Arduino through GSM, Arduino send signal to relays.

Home Automation Using Arduino Uno

Working Principle IR Remote control home automation. In this project, we have used a simple Method for control (ON/OFF) a single home appliance device by a single button of Remote, this Method is known as Toggle [EVEN ODD] Method.As an example, we can turn ON and OFF of a device using the Remote button "1". At first, we will identify 4 buttons of the remote for controlling 4 devices.

The GSM Based Home Automation system is used to control home appliances by sending SMS from your Phone. This project is consists of Arduino, GSM SIM900 Module, 16ร—2 LCD module, and Relay Module. Where Arduino is the main microcontroller which controls the entire system. GSM Module is used to wireless communication with the phone, for.
